They may involve large numbers of runners or wheelchair entrants. The four most common IAAF recognized distances for road running events are 5K runs, 10K runs, half marathons and marathons.

How many miles is a 42k race?

26.2 miles
READ MORE: The Olympic Marathon’s Outlandish Early History The random boost in mileage ending up sticking, and in 1921 the length for a marathon was formally standardized at 26.2 miles (42.195 kilometers).

How long is 25K race?

approximately 15.52 miles
The 25K run (25 kilometers, approximately 15.52 miles) is a long distance running footrace that is between the distance of a half marathon and a marathon.

Is a 5K considered a marathon?

A marathon is 26.2 miles or 42 kilometers. The distance of a full marathon is always 26.2 miles. Races that are shorter or longer in distance include the 5K (3.1 miles), 10K (6 . 2 miles), half-marathon (13.1 miles), or ultra-marathon (anything over 26.2 miles).
